Nam Tae Hi (1923-2013), who was Gen. Choi's right hand man for many years, as well as the co-founder of the Oh Do Kwan (the ROK army Kwan where Taekwon-Do got its start), died on November 7, 2013. His performance in an army demonstration in front of President Synghman Rhee was so impressive that the then-President supported the spread of Taekwon-Do throughout the South Korean military. Grand Master Nam resided in California at the time of his death.
